A solution of 1-bromomethyl-3-methoxy-5-methyl-benzene (1.66 g, 7.7 mmol) and sodium cyanide (1.89 g, 38.5 mmol) in ethanol (15 mL) and water (5 mL) was warmed to 60° C. for 2 hrs. The reaction mixture was cooled, concentrated in vacuo, diluted with water (100 mL), and extracted with methylene chloride (3×20 mL). The combined organic layers were dried over magnesium sulfate, filtered and concentrated in vacuo to afford 1.16 g of a light yellow oil. The crude 1-cyanomethyl-3-methoxy-5-methyl-benzene (1.16 g, 7.1 mmol) and sodium hydroxide (1.44 g, 35.9 mmol) in ethanol (20 mL) and water (10 mL) was refluxed overnight. The reaction mixture was cooled, concentrated in vacuo, diluted with water, and extracted with methylene chloride (3×10 mL). The aqueous layer was acidified to pH 2 with 6N hydrochloric acid and extracted with methylene chloride (3×20 mL). The combined organic layers were dried over magnesium sulfate, filtered and concentrated in vacuo to afford 0.86 g (62% for 2 steps) of (3-methoxy-5-methyl-phenyl)-acetic acid as an off white solid. This material was used without further purification: 1H NMR (300 MHz) compatible.
